26 /* This file handles the (bare) PARALLEL construct.  */
27 
28 #include "libgomp.h"
29 #include <limits.h>
30 
31 
32 /* Determine the number of threads to be launched for a PARALLEL construct.
33    This algorithm is explicitly described in OpenMP 3.0 section 2.4.1.
34    SPECIFIED is a combination of the NUM_THREADS clause and the IF clause.
35    If the IF clause is false, SPECIFIED is forced to 1.  When NUM_THREADS
36    is not present, SPECIFIED is 0.  */
37 
38 unsigned
gomp_resolve_num_threads(unsigned specified,unsigned count)39 gomp_resolve_num_threads (unsigned specified, unsigned count)
40 {
41   struct gomp_thread *thr = gomp_thread ();
42   struct gomp_task_icv *icv;
43   unsigned threads_requested, max_num_threads, num_threads;
44   unsigned long busy;
45   struct gomp_thread_pool *pool;
46 
47   icv = gomp_icv (false);
48 
49   if (specified == 1)
50     return 1;
51 
52   if (thr->ts.active_level >= 1
53   /* Accelerators with fixed thread counts require this to return 1 for
54      nested parallel regions.  */
55 #if !defined(__AMDGCN__) && !defined(__nvptx__)
56       && icv->max_active_levels_var <= 1
57 #endif
58       )
59     return 1;
60   else if (thr->ts.active_level >= icv->max_active_levels_var)
61     return 1;
62 
63   /* If NUM_THREADS not specified, use nthreads_var.  */
64   if (specified == 0)
65     threads_requested = icv->nthreads_var;
66   else
67     threads_requested = specified;
68 
69   max_num_threads = threads_requested;
70 
71   /* If dynamic threads are enabled, bound the number of threads
72      that we launch.  */
73   if (icv->dyn_var)
74     {
75       unsigned dyn = gomp_dynamic_max_threads ();
76       if (dyn < max_num_threads)
77 	max_num_threads = dyn;
78 
79       /* Optimization for parallel sections.  */
80       if (count && count < max_num_threads)
81 	max_num_threads = count;
82     }
83 
84   /* UINT_MAX stands for infinity.  */
85   if (__builtin_expect (icv->thread_limit_var == UINT_MAX, 1)
86       || max_num_threads == 1)
87     return max_num_threads;
88 
89   /* The threads_busy counter lives in thread_pool, if there
90      isn't a thread_pool yet, there must be just one thread
91      in the contention group.  If thr->team is NULL, this isn't
92      nested parallel, so there is just one thread in the
93      contention group as well, no need to handle it atomically.  */
94   pool = thr->thread_pool;
95   if (thr->ts.team == NULL || pool == NULL)
96     {
97       num_threads = max_num_threads;
98       if (num_threads > icv->thread_limit_var)
99 	num_threads = icv->thread_limit_var;
100       if (pool)
101 	pool->threads_busy = num_threads;
102       return num_threads;
103     }
104 
105 #ifdef HAVE_SYNC_BUILTINS
106   do
107     {
108       busy = pool->threads_busy;
109       num_threads = max_num_threads;
110       if (icv->thread_limit_var - busy + 1 < num_threads)
111 	num_threads = icv->thread_limit_var - busy + 1;
112     }
113   while (__sync_val_compare_and_swap (&pool->threads_busy,
114 				      busy, busy + num_threads - 1)
115 	 != busy);
116 #else
117   gomp_mutex_lock (&gomp_managed_threads_lock);
118   num_threads = max_num_threads;
119   busy = pool->threads_busy;
120   if (icv->thread_limit_var - busy + 1 < num_threads)
121     num_threads = icv->thread_limit_var - busy + 1;
122   pool->threads_busy += num_threads - 1;
123   gomp_mutex_unlock (&gomp_managed_threads_lock);
124 #endif
125 
126   return num_threads;
127 }

129 void
GOMP_parallel_start(void (* fn)(void *),void * data,unsigned num_threads)130 GOMP_parallel_start (void (*fn) (void *), void *data, unsigned num_threads)
131 {
132   num_threads = gomp_resolve_num_threads (num_threads, 0);
133   gomp_team_start (fn, data, num_threads, 0, gomp_new_team (num_threads),
134 		   NULL);
135 }
136 
137 void
GOMP_parallel_end(void)138 GOMP_parallel_end (void)
139 {
140   struct gomp_task_icv *icv = gomp_icv (false);
141   if (__builtin_expect (icv->thread_limit_var != UINT_MAX, 0))
142     {
143       struct gomp_thread *thr = gomp_thread ();
144       struct gomp_team *team = thr->ts.team;
145       unsigned int nthreads = team ? team->nthreads : 1;
146       gomp_team_end ();
147       if (nthreads > 1)
148 	{
149 	  /* If not nested, there is just one thread in the
150 	     contention group left, no need for atomicity.  */
151 	  if (thr->ts.team == NULL)
152 	    thr->thread_pool->threads_busy = 1;
153 	  else
154 	    {
155 #ifdef HAVE_SYNC_BUILTINS
156 	      __sync_fetch_and_add (&thr->thread_pool->threads_busy,
157 				    1UL - nthreads);
158 #else
159 	      gomp_mutex_lock (&gomp_managed_threads_lock);
160 	      thr->thread_pool->threads_busy -= nthreads - 1;
161 	      gomp_mutex_unlock (&gomp_managed_threads_lock);
162 #endif
163 	    }
164 	}
165     }
166   else
167     gomp_team_end ();
168 }
ialias(GOMP_parallel_end)169 ialias (GOMP_parallel_end)
170 
171 void
172 GOMP_parallel (void (*fn) (void *), void *data, unsigned num_threads,
173 	       unsigned int flags)
174 {
175   num_threads = gomp_resolve_num_threads (num_threads, 0);
176   gomp_team_start (fn, data, num_threads, flags, gomp_new_team (num_threads),
177 		   NULL);
178   fn (data);
179   ialias_call (GOMP_parallel_end) ();
180 }
181 
182 unsigned
GOMP_parallel_reductions(void (* fn)(void *),void * data,unsigned num_threads,unsigned int flags)183 GOMP_parallel_reductions (void (*fn) (void *), void *data,
184 			  unsigned num_threads, unsigned int flags)
185 {
186   struct gomp_taskgroup *taskgroup;
187   num_threads = gomp_resolve_num_threads (num_threads, 0);
188   uintptr_t *rdata = *(uintptr_t **)data;
189   taskgroup = gomp_parallel_reduction_register (rdata, num_threads);
190   gomp_team_start (fn, data, num_threads, flags, gomp_new_team (num_threads),
191 		   taskgroup);
192   fn (data);
193   ialias_call (GOMP_parallel_end) ();
194   gomp_sem_destroy (&taskgroup->taskgroup_sem);
195   free (taskgroup);
196   return num_threads;
197 }
198 
199 bool
GOMP_cancellation_point(int which)200 GOMP_cancellation_point (int which)
201 {
202   if (!gomp_cancel_var)
203     return false;
204 
205   struct gomp_thread *thr = gomp_thread ();
206   struct gomp_team *team = thr->ts.team;
207   if (which & (GOMP_CANCEL_LOOP | GOMP_CANCEL_SECTIONS))
208     {
209       if (team == NULL)
210 	return false;
211       return team->work_share_cancelled != 0;
212     }
213   else if (which & GOMP_CANCEL_TASKGROUP)
214     {
215       if (thr->task->taskgroup)
216 	{
217 	  if (thr->task->taskgroup->cancelled)
218 	    return true;
219 	  if (thr->task->taskgroup->workshare
220 	      && thr->task->taskgroup->prev
221 	      && thr->task->taskgroup->prev->cancelled)
222 	    return true;
223 	}
224       /* FALLTHRU into the GOMP_CANCEL_PARALLEL case,
225 	 as #pragma omp cancel parallel also cancels all explicit
226 	 tasks.  */
227     }
228   if (team)
229     return gomp_team_barrier_cancelled (&team->barrier);
230   return false;
231 }
ialias(GOMP_cancellation_point)232 ialias (GOMP_cancellation_point)
233 
234 bool
235 GOMP_cancel (int which, bool do_cancel)
236 {
237   if (!gomp_cancel_var)
238     return false;
239 
240   if (!do_cancel)
241     return ialias_call (GOMP_cancellation_point) (which);
242 
243   struct gomp_thread *thr = gomp_thread ();
244   struct gomp_team *team = thr->ts.team;
245   if (which & (GOMP_CANCEL_LOOP | GOMP_CANCEL_SECTIONS))
246     {
247       /* In orphaned worksharing region, all we want to cancel
248 	 is current thread.  */
249       if (team != NULL)
250 	team->work_share_cancelled = 1;
251       return true;
252     }
253   else if (which & GOMP_CANCEL_TASKGROUP)
254     {
255       if (thr->task->taskgroup)
256 	{
257 	  struct gomp_taskgroup *taskgroup = thr->task->taskgroup;
258 	  if (taskgroup->workshare && taskgroup->prev)
259 	    taskgroup = taskgroup->prev;
260 	  if (!taskgroup->cancelled)
261 	    {
262 	      gomp_mutex_lock (&team->task_lock);
263 	      taskgroup->cancelled = true;
264 	      gomp_mutex_unlock (&team->task_lock);
265 	    }
266 	}
267       return true;
268     }
269   team->team_cancelled = 1;
270   gomp_team_barrier_cancel (team);
271   return true;
272 }

274 /* The public OpenMP API for thread and team related inquiries.  */
275 
276 int
omp_get_num_threads(void)277 omp_get_num_threads (void)
278 {
279   struct gomp_team *team = gomp_thread ()->ts.team;
280   return team ? team->nthreads : 1;
281 }
282 
283 int
omp_get_thread_num(void)284 omp_get_thread_num (void)
285 {
286   return gomp_thread ()->ts.team_id;
287 }
288 
289 /* This wasn't right for OpenMP 2.5.  Active region used to be non-zero
290    when the IF clause doesn't evaluate to false, starting with OpenMP 3.0
291    it is non-zero with more than one thread in the team.  */
292 
293 int
omp_in_parallel(void)294 omp_in_parallel (void)
295 {
296   return gomp_thread ()->ts.active_level > 0;
297 }
298 
299 int
omp_get_level(void)300 omp_get_level (void)
301 {
302   return gomp_thread ()->ts.level;
303 }
304 
305 int
omp_get_ancestor_thread_num(int level)306 omp_get_ancestor_thread_num (int level)
307 {
308   struct gomp_team_state *ts = &gomp_thread ()->ts;
309   if (level < 0 || level > ts->level)
310     return -1;
311   for (level = ts->level - level; level > 0; --level)
312     ts = &ts->team->prev_ts;
313   return ts->team_id;
314 }
315 
316 int
omp_get_team_size(int level)317 omp_get_team_size (int level)
318 {
319   struct gomp_team_state *ts = &gomp_thread ()->ts;
320   if (level < 0 || level > ts->level)
321     return -1;
322   for (level = ts->level - level; level > 0; --level)
323     ts = &ts->team->prev_ts;
324   if (ts->team == NULL)
325     return 1;
326   else
327     return ts->team->nthreads;
328 }
329 
330 int
omp_get_active_level(void)331 omp_get_active_level (void)
332 {
333   return gomp_thread ()->ts.active_level;
334 }
